FBI Severs Ties With ADL as Patel Rebukes Comey-Era Collaboration

The move follows the ADL’s decision to retire its online extremism glossary after conservative criticism over a Turning Point USA entry.

Overview

  • FBI Director Kash Patel announced Wednesday that the bureau is ending formal partnerships with the ADL and initiating a review of relationships with outside organizations.
  • Patel accused the ADL and former director James Comey of embedding agents and running operations that spied on Americans, offering no public evidence to support the claims.
  • The ADL responded that it respects the FBI and reaffirmed its mission to protect Jewish people, days after retiring its more than 1,000-entry Glossary of Extremism and Hate.
  • The glossary’s removal followed backlash from Elon Musk and Republican figures over an entry describing Turning Point USA, founded by the recently assassinated Charlie Kirk.
  • Comey had lauded the ADL in 2014 and 2017, highlighting joint training and resources used by the FBI during his tenure.
